Output baa14085f9028eb034a8deb0fc6b408a43abe55ca97bab0282d07377d7e00a21:0

value
17489400
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e6d151a3bbf06fa47f25da8dcffaa8fea880a44 OP_EQUAL
address
3DDVjtqhFD6tAS1CQJJutFfRWmptZQxDCe
transaction
baa14085f9028eb034a8deb0fc6b408a43abe55ca97bab0282d07377d7e00a21
spent
true